Magic Weekend brings all the best parts of the game together in one location for four amazing days. Whether you're hanging out with your friends playing in open events, challenging for a slice of $100,000 in scholarship money, or trying to become the next United States National Champion, there's something for everybody!
Running July 26-29 in Baltimore, Md., Magic Weekend is a celebration of Magic: The Gathering. The doors to the Baltimore Convention Center open Thursday morning, so start planning your trip to see one of the top Magic Roadside Attractions—including the Game of the Year, the biggest game of Magic you've ever seen!

Open Events
Take advantage of five separate open "grinder" tournaments on Thursday to earn a coveted spot in the U.S. National Championship. After that, tackle a Pro Tour Qualfier to win an invitation and a plane ticket to Pro Tour-Valencia, hop in a Grand Prix Trial to earn byes at upcoming Grand Prix, join an 8-man single-elimination queue, or play for cool prizes in one of the many other open events running all weekend.
